Application

Application Comment Organism
analysis NMNAT can be applied to the colorimetric NMN or NaMN assays, which employ either adenylation of NMN to NAD by NMNAT or adenylation of NaMN to deamido-NAD (NaAD) by NMNAT followed by amidation of NaAD to NAD by NAD synthetase (NADS, EC 6.3.1.5) or an NAD cycling reaction using 12alpha-hydroxysteroid dehydrogenase (12a-HSD, EC 1.1.1.176) and diaphorase (DI, EC 1.6.99.3) to accumulate reduced 2-(2-methoxy-4-nitrophenyl)-3-(4-nitrophenyl)-5-(2,4-disulfophenyl)-2H-tetrazolium. The enzymatic cycling method enables detection of 0.5 mM (12.2 nM in the reaction mixture) NMN or NaMN in an automatic clinical analyzer Thermus thermophilus
